genecyst has updated his game “Holy Hell” and let us know about this via the PDRoms webboard. Holy Hell is a puzzle game with shmup elements. The goal of the game is to reach the end of every level trying to chain more blocks of the same color together. You guide a little ship powered with four different colored weapons. … Read more

PSPKVM is a Java 2 Micro Edition (J2ME) CLDC/MIDP Emulator for the Sony PSP. Changes: The Danzeff and semichordal boards now implement ‘smart display’ in which they move out of the way of input in large text fields as you type. mrLogan released another nice program for Dingux. This time he it’s a Qix style game named “Just4Qix”. Goal is to fill a decent amount of your playing screen to get to the next stage and uncover a picture which is hidden behind it.
